Certain individuals can access legal support without paying through pro bono work, where lawyers volunteer their services for free. Pro bono work is typically offered by law firms, individual lawyers, or charitable organizations that aim to support individuals who cannot access legal aid but still need professional help.
The history of legal aid in the UK dates back to 1949, when the Legal Aid and Advice Act was passed.
